For a compact surface Σ (orientable or not, and with boundary or not) we show that the fixed subgroup, FixB, of any family B of endomorphisms of π1(Σ) is compressed in π1(Σ), i.e., rk(FixB) 6 rk(H) for any subgroup FixB 6 H 6 π1(Σ). On the way, we give a partial positive solution to the inertia conjecture, both for free and for surface groups. We also investigate direct products, G, of finitely...
